The Reentry Administration is responsible for coordinating services provided under the Prisoner Reentry program. The Operations Support Administration is responsible for oversight of departmental finances, personnel services - including training and recruitment of new employees, policy development, labor relations, and physical plant and environmental services. The state's Level V prisons house prisoners who pose maximum management problems, are a maximum security risk, or both. The mission of the Prisoner Reentry program is to better prepare prisoners for successful reentry into the community and reduce recidivism. FOAs parole and probation offices are located in every county in the state. The Field Operations Administration (FOA) is responsible for state parole and probation supervision as well as other methods of specialized supervision. Department Director Heidi Washington sent out a memorandum recently requiring a post-litigation critique after lawsuits related to civil rights violations, retaliation, use of force and the mishandling of prisoner property, among other types of claims. The FOA also employs specialized supervision of offenders including the use of electronic monitoring of offenders in the community, sex offender specific caseloads, quick and decisive responses to technical parole violations in lieu of return to incarceration, and coordinating and overseeing offenders who are supervised under the Interstate Compact Agreement.
